Samsung Epic 4G Touch Front Facing Camera/Earpiece Speaker Assembly Replacement

This repair guide covers replacement of the front facing camera/earpiece speaker assembly.

Step 1 | Rear Case

Insert a plastic opening tool or your fingertip into the opening near the left side of the headphone jack.

  • Pry the tool downward to release the rear case from its clips securing it to the midframe.

Remove the rear case by lifting it off.

Step 3 | microSD Card

Press the microSD card gently into its slot with a spudger or your fingernail until you hear a click.

  • Release the card and it will pop out of its slot.
  • During reassembly, push the microSD card into the slot until it clicks in place.
